Another thing I am noticing about the AI is that is does adapt, just slowly. In my battle with the altarians above I sent out some ships and hit all of their starbases. Yes they let me wipe out everything they had because they didn't have anything to catch my ships, and their starbases were weakly defended or helpless. They did up the speed of some of their newer ships from 2 to 4, I assume to try to catch my ships. Not great but it's a start. <b

If it were cheaper to upgrade it would create gameplay problems. Think of it this way, if you get a good combo advantage of weapon/defense and win a battle against the AI, with cheap upgrades the next turn you could be facing an entire fleet of AI ships configured just to right to beat your winning design.
